FAQs

What does it mean to "create a couch"?

To "create a couch" means to design, build, or manufacture a couch from raw materials or components. It encompasses the entire process of bringing a couch into existence.

What are some alternatives to saying "create a couch"?

Alternatives include "build a couch", "design a couch", or "make a sofa", depending on the specific aspect you wish to emphasize.

In what contexts might I use the phrase "create a couch"?

You might use it in contexts such as discussing furniture design, DIY projects, manufacturing processes, or even metaphorical scenarios where something new is being built or developed.

Is "create a couch" different from "design a couch"?

"Design a couch" focuses more on the planning and aesthetic aspects, while "create a couch" is a broader term that can include both design and physical construction.
